About this service

Chain drive systems use a metal chain to pull the door along the track, similar to a bicycle chain. These are known for their durability and long-term reliability. If your system is sagging or the chain is loose, it might need a tension adjustment or lubrication to keep it quiet. How do I know if I need a garage door spring replacement in Houston?

If your garage door in Houston suddenly becomes very heavy or slams shut, it’s a strong indicator your springs need attention. You might also hear loud snapping noises when operating the door. Garage door torsion springs are under significant tension and require professional handling for safe replacement. Ignoring signs of a failing spring can lead to further damage to your opener or the door itself. It's crucial to have a licensed pro assess the situation promptly.

What's involved in installing a LiftMaster garage door opener in Houston?

Installing a LiftMaster garage door opener in Houston involves securing the motor unit, connecting it to the door's mechanism, and wiring it to your power source. The pro will also program your remotes and keypads. They'll ensure the safety sensors are properly aligned and test the opener's force settings. For a single-car garage door, the process is generally straightforward, but a thorough check of existing hardware is always part of the job.

Are side mount garage door openers a good option for Houston homes?

Side mount garage door openers, also known as jackshaft openers, are a great option for many Houston homes. They mount directly to the torsion spring shaft, saving ceiling space. This makes them ideal for garages with low headroom or when you want to maximize storage space. They offer quiet operation and are often a good choice for steel garage doors. A specialist can determine if it's the right fit for your specific setup.

How often should I replace my garage door seal in Houston?

In Houston, garage door seals typically last several years, but their lifespan depends on exposure to the elements and the type of material. You should inspect your seal regularly for cracks, tears, or hardening, especially after extreme weather. A damaged seal can allow pests, water, and debris into your garage, affecting the condition of your steel garage doors. Replacing a worn-out seal is a simple yet effective way to maintain your garage.
